MODEST MOUSE

We Were Dead Before The Ship Even Sank

2007-04-02

For Modest Mouses' fifth studio album its a goodie. With added guitarist Johnny Marr of The Smiths, and a return of Jeremiah Green the bands original drummer, We Were Dead Before the Ship Even Sank is a great new twist on old style. You get a little more layed back, toned down version that's very welcome in my book. Besides, James Mercer of The Shins sings back up on a few of the tracks too, and you can't go wrong with so many talented people contributing to this one. A definite addition to my music library. - MK
